Air at 1.02 bar, 22°C, initially occupying a cylinder volume of 0.015 m 3 , is compressed reversibly and adiabatically by a piston to a pressure of 6.8 bar. Calculate :

(i) The final temperature

(ii) The final volume

(iii) The work done on the mass of air in the cylinder.

1 kg of air at 1.02 bar, 20°C is compressed reversibly according to a law pv 1.3 = constant, to a pressure of 5.5 bar. Calculate the work done on the air and heat flow to or from the cylinder walls during the compression.
